...of when I lived in Encinitas. The Stone Brewing Co. was close by in San Marcos and I sampled many of their ales. Their Arrogant Bastard brew does have a strong hops taste and can definitely put you on your ass in short order. I tended to stick with their green label Stone IPA. Their Stone Ruination IPA is even more devastating than the Arrogant Bastard.

With cheers to my fellow inmates on New Year's Eve, I've just tried my first taste of Stone Brewing Co. Ruination IPA... insanely bitter 100+ IBUs, which makes the regular Stone IPA at 77 IBUs taste like kids stuff (which is saying a lot). The good news is the forward bitterness soon settles into a more flavorful unfiltered goodness of the fruitier side of the Ruination IPA's hops and yeast, and a generous but not too sweet malt backbone. Up next is a favorite go-to Pacific Northwest brew... The Pike Brewing Company Pikes IPA with a saner 60 IBUs (but no less flavorful).
